The Ebenezer Settlement, aka New Ebenezer, Effingham County, Georgia, United States

The Ebenezer Settlement, aka New Ebenezer, Effingham County, Georgia, United States. Established in 1734 by 150 Salzburger Protestants who had been expelled from the Archbishopric of Salzburg in present-day Austria by edict. From The History of Our Country, published 1900.
